Masterclass Unscripted Theatre

Gael is launching something special (also for internationals): a year-long Masterclass for a small group of ambitious improvisers.
ποΈ 9 full weekends from September to June
π 90 hours of training in unscripted theatre
β¨ Performances, personal feedback, and cozy lunches
π All in the Flock Theatre Studio in Amsterdam Noord
This Masterclass by Flock founder Gael Doorneweerd-Perry is designed for experienced improvisers who want to dive deep into scene work, narrative skills, character development, and theatrical improv.
For those who are ready to be challenged! πͺ
A consistent group, plenty of stage time, and space to grow your own style of theatrical improv.
π‘ The weekends are scheduled to be accessible for both local players from the Netherlands and those traveling from further away (Europe, and beyond!).
